Abstract

The utility model provides a refrigerator inner container assembly and a refrigerator, wherein the refrigerator inner container assembly comprises an inner container formed with a storage compartment and a decoration arranged in the inner container, the storage compartment is arranged in a forward opening mode, the inner container is provided with two container side walls which are arranged oppositely in the transverse direction, at least one container side wall is laterally protruded into the storage compartment to form a protruding part, a first sliding strip which extends in the front-rear direction is arranged on the protruding part, the decoration is arranged on the inner side of the container side wall and is positioned between the protruding part and the opening of the storage compartment, and the decoration is provided with an inner surface which is arranged in a coplanar mode with the inner wall surface of the protruding part and a second sliding strip which is in butt joint with the first sliding strip in the front-rear direction, so that the first sliding strip and the second sliding strip jointly form a sliding way. The utility model solves the problem that the raised part formed by adsorption on the liner in the prior art has cracking and adsorption forming defects at one side of the raised part close to the opening of the liner.

Background
Nowadays, more and more people start to like embedded decoration, such as embedding a refrigerator into a wall or a cabinet, however, embarrassment is that the size of the reserved space is difficult to grasp, and the situation that the drawer cannot be pulled when the refrigerator is opened is caused by insufficient size when the size is often careless.
Based on the above, in order to ensure that the drawer in the refrigerator can be pulled out when the refrigerator door is opened by 90 °. In general, a protruding part is required to be designed at the matching position of the side wall of the refrigerator liner and the drawer, and then a slideway is arranged on the protruding part. The design makes the slide way move towards the inner side of the inner container, and the inner wall surface provided with the protruding part of the slide way correspondingly moves towards the inner side of the inner container. When the door body is opened by 90 degrees, the inner wall surface and the slide way are moved inwards, so that the condition of interference with the door body can not occur any more, and the drawer can be opened smoothly.
However, at present, the distance between the side of the protruding part of the inner container, which is close to the opening of the inner container, and the opening end of the inner container is smaller, and quality hidden troubles such as cracking, adsorption molding defects and the like often exist.

As shown in fig. 1-7, the present utility model provides a refrigerator liner assembly and a refrigerator.
The refrigerator liner assembly comprises a liner 1 formed with a storage compartment and a decoration 2 arranged in the liner 1, wherein the storage compartment is arranged in a forward opening mode, the liner 1 is provided with two liner side walls 11 which are oppositely arranged along the transverse direction, at least one liner side wall 11 is laterally protruded into the storage compartment to form a protruding part, a first sliding strip 12 which extends along the front-rear direction is arranged on the protruding part, the decoration 2 is arranged on the inner side of the liner side wall 11 and is positioned between the protruding part and the opening of the storage compartment, and the decoration 2 is provided with an inner surface 22 which is coplanar with an inner wall surface 111 of the protruding part and a second sliding strip 21 which is butted with the first sliding strip 12 along the front-rear direction, so that the first sliding strip 12 and the second sliding strip 21 jointly form a sliding way.
By providing a decorative plate on the inner side of the liner side wall 11 at a position between the raised portion and the storage compartment opening, the decorative plate has an inner surface 22 coplanar with the inner wall surface 111 of the raised portion, and has a second slide 21 butted with the first slide 12 in the front-rear direction, the first slide 12 and the second slide 21 together forming a slide for mounting a drawer of the refrigerator. The arrangement mode enables one side of the protruding part close to the opening of the storage compartment to be far away from the opening of the storage compartment, so that the problem that the protruding part is cracked or defective in the adsorption molding process is avoided.
It should be noted that, the door body of the refrigerator is usually pivotally connected to the frame adjacent to a lateral sidewall 11 of the inner container 1, so long as the protruding portion is correspondingly formed on the sidewall 11 and protrudes laterally into the storage compartment, then the first sliding strip 12 extending in the front-rear direction is disposed on the protruding portion, and the decorative piece 2 is disposed on the sidewall 11 in a matching manner, so as to meet the purpose of the present utility model.
Of course, in order to meet the requirement of the user for the left-right exchange door body in the later period, the two lateral container side walls 11 of the inner container 1 can laterally protrude into the storage compartment to form the protruding portion, then the first sliding strip 12 extending along the front-rear direction is arranged on the protruding portion, and the decoration 2 is arranged on each lateral container side wall 11 in a matching manner.
Preferably, the first slider 12 may be formed on the inner wall surface 111 by an adsorption process and protrude laterally into the storage compartment from the inner wall surface 111. The first slide bar 12 is formed through an adsorption process, the manufacturing process is convenient and quick, and the manufacturing cost can be saved.
Alternatively, the first runner 12 may be provided separately from the boss and then secured to the boss by a fastener. This is not limited in this embodiment.
Further, the first slider 12 includes a first slider body 121 and a connecting portion 122, the first slider body 121 has a first end near the opening of the storage compartment, the connecting portion 122 is formed on the first end and extends toward the opening of the storage compartment, and the second slider 21 is sleeved on the connecting portion 122. According to this arrangement, the first slider body 121 is mainly used to form the slide, and the connecting portion 122 is used to connect the first slider 12 and the second slider 21 more firmly.
Preferably, the second slide 21 is formed on the inner surface 22 by adsorption and protrudes laterally into the storage compartment to the inner surface 22.
Further, the second sliding strip 21 is configured as a groove with an opening on the inner surface 22, the groove wall of the groove laterally protrudes into the storage compartment, the groove has a fixed side wall far away from the opening side of the storage compartment in the front-back direction, the fixed side wall is provided with a void-avoiding groove 211, the void-avoiding groove 211 extends towards the liner side wall 11 and penetrates through the fixed side wall, and the connecting portion 122 abuts against the inner wall of the void-avoiding groove 211.
It will be appreciated that the clearance groove 211 functions to connect the connection portion 122 with the second slider 21 through the clearance groove 211. In this embodiment, the groove sidewall on which the fixed sidewall is located on the groove is removed entirely to form the void-avoiding groove 211. The connection part 122 can be abutted against the inner side of the space-avoiding groove 211 and the inner side of the groove wall of the groove.
In this embodiment, the decoration 2 is fixedly connected to the liner sidewall 11. Specifically, the decorative member 2 includes a plurality of fixing posts 222, and the plurality of fixing posts 222 are disposed on a surface of the inner surface 22 facing the liner sidewall 11, and the fixing posts 222 are connected to the liner sidewall 11 by fasteners, so that the decorative member 2 can be firmly fixed to the inner side of the liner sidewall 11.
Optionally, the decoration 2 may further include an abutment sidewall 221, where the abutment sidewall 221 is disposed in a circumferential direction of the inner surface 22, and the abutment sidewall 221 extends toward the liner sidewall 11 and abuts against the liner sidewall 11. When the fixing column 222 is connected with the liner side wall 11 through the fastening piece, the abutting side wall 221 abuts against the liner side wall 11, so that the stability of fixing the decoration 2 with the liner side wall 11 is further enhanced.
Preferably, the decoration 2 further includes a positioning post 223, the positioning post 223 is disposed on a surface of the inner surface 22 facing the liner sidewall 11, and the liner sidewall 11 is provided with a positioning hole 112 that is matched with the positioning post. When the garnish 2 is attached to the inner side 11 of the container, the offset of the garnish 2 in the front-rear direction can be avoided by the positioning of the positioning posts 223 and the positioning holes 112.
As shown in fig. 5, it can be understood that the upper end surface of the second slide bar 21 forms a part of the slide way, and a blocking block 212 protruding upwards from the part of the slide way is arranged on one side of the slide way near the opening of the storage compartment. The blocking block 212 prevents the drawer from being separated from the slide rail when the drawer is pulled out when the drawer is slidably disposed on the second slide bar 21.
An embodiment of the present utility model further provides a refrigerator, which includes a refrigerator body having an open end, a door body, and a refrigerator liner assembly as described above, where the refrigerator liner assembly is disposed in the refrigerator body, and the open end of the refrigerator body is located at one side of the opening of the storage compartment, that is, the refrigerator body and the storage compartment are opened in the same direction.
Further, the opening end is provided with two frames which are oppositely arranged along the transverse direction, one of the two frames, which is close to the liner side wall 11 formed with the protruding part, is arranged as a mounting frame, and the door body is pivotally connected to the mounting frame to open and close the storage compartment.
It will be appreciated that the protruding portion is formed on the liner side wall 11 corresponding to the mounting frame of the door body, and when the drawer is mounted on the liner 1, the drawer can be ensured to be pulled out after the door body is opened by 90 °.
It should be noted that, in the refrigerator liner assembly, when the protruding portions are formed on both of the two liner side walls 11 of the liner 1 disposed opposite to each other in the lateral direction, then any one of the two side frames may be regarded as being close to one of the liner side walls 11 formed with the protruding portions, and thus be provided as a mounting frame.
